Aeroexpo Marrakech, a real meeting platform for exchange between manufacturers and the operators of aeronautic industry worldwide! The meeting of international professionals of aerospace industry with representatives from many states of the continent gives the exhibition AEROPEXPO a new international dimension and concrete construction of the African Aerospace Platform.
The African Aerospace platform During the first edition in 2008 many ambassadors, notably from France, the United States, Canada, Italy, Spain had made the trip to evince their support for the Moroccan strategy to establish the (AAP ) African Aerospace Platform.
In 2010, the edition has attracted 78 visiting countries with 44 participating countries (South Africa, Angola, Saudia Arabia, Austria, Bahrain, Belgium, Benin, Burkina Faso, Cameroon, Canada, Congo, Ivory Coast, United Arab Emirates, Ethiopia, France, Gabon, Ghana, Greece, Guinea , Equatorial Guinea, Italy, Jordan, Liban, Liberia, Mali, Morocco, Mauritania, Niger, Nigeria, Oman, Portugal, Qatar, Romania, Rwanda, Russia, Senegal, Sierra Leone, Switzerland, Chad, Togo, USA, Zambia...). The Invest in Med programme aims at developing sustainable trade relationships, investments and enterprise partnerships between the two rims of the Mediterranean. Funded at 75% by the European Union over the 2008-2011 period, it is implemented by the MedAlliance consortium, which associates economic development organisations (ANIMA, leader of the programme), CCIs (ASCAME, EUROCHAMBRES), and business federations (BUSINESSMED). The members of these networks, as well as their special partners (UNIDO, GTZ, EPA Euroméditerranée, World Bank, etc.), gather a thousand of economic actors - mobilised through pilot initiatives centered on key Mediterranean promising niches. Each year, a hundred operations associate the 27 countries of the European Union and 9 Mediterranean partner countries: Algeria, Egypt, Israel, Jordan, Lebanon, Morocco, Palestinian Authority, Syria and Tunisia. www.invest-in-med.eu
